Original newspaper, Harper’s Weekly August 26, 1871, 16pp., 11” x 16,” complete, filled with news and wood-cut engravings. From an interior page, a full page vertical engraving of Thomas Nast with a lengthy biography. Disbound, VG. Thomas Nast (September 27, 1840 – December 7, 1902) was a German-born American caricaturist and editorial cartoonist who is considered to be the "Father of the American Cartoon". Among his notable works were the creation of the modern version of Santa Claus, and Uncle Sam (the male personification of the American people), as well as the political symbols of both major United States political parties, the Republican elephant and the Democratic donkey.
